  • Description Ethacrynic acid is a loop diuretic with anticancer activity., It inhibits the Na-K-2Cl (NKCC) cotransporter in duck erythrocytes (IC50 = 0.18 mM) and ATP-dependent chloride uptake in rat renal plasma membrane vesicles when used at a concentration of 0.3 mM., Ethacrynic acid also inhibits glutathione S-transferase P1-1 (GSTP1-1) and GSTA3-3 (IC50s = 4.9 and ~0.4 μM, respectively), and inhibits Wnt/β-catenin signaling in a cell-based reporter assay. It is cytotoxic to primary chronic lymphocytic leukemia cells (IC50 = 8.56 μM), as well as MCF-7, MDA-MB-231, and 4T1 cancer cells (IC50s = 45.53, 39.64, and 25.23 μM, respectively). Ethacrynic acid (250 μg per day) increases tumor growth reduction induced by the EGFR family inhibitors afatinib (Item Nos. 11492 | 21567) or neratinib in a 4T1 murine breast cancer model. Formulations containing ethacrynic acid have been used in the treatment of edema.
  • Uses A diuretic used to treat high blood pressure and swelling caused by congestive heart failure, liver failure and kidney failure. Ethacrynic acid is a powerful diuretic prescribed for edema associated with cardiac insufficiency, renal edema that does not respond to other diuretics, and edema of the brain and lungs. Ethacrynic acid is used to inhibits symport of sodium, potassium, and chloride primarily in the ascending limb of Henle, but also in the proximal and distal tubules. This pharmacological action results in excretion of these ions, increased urinary output, and reduction in extracellular fluid. This compound has been classified as a loop or high ceiling diuretic.
